## Artifact Signing — SDK Parity Notes (Weekly Sync)

Kestrel SDK for Android reached parity with the Swift client this sprint: offline queueing, batched telemetry, and retry semantics now match. Both SDKs ship as signed artifacts from the same pipeline. Remaining gap: background sync throttling, targeted next sprint. Verify both release bundles before tagging. Both artifacts validate against the shared signing key below.

signing key of kawig-fafog = bky19_6Fypv1qws7J8qJtaYjX

MEMO — To: Branch Managers
From: Operations, Kestrel & Vane Co.

Re: Budget request, fiscal year ahead.

Submit branch budget requests by the 15th using the revised template. Cap discretionary lines at last year's actuals plus 3%. Equipment replacements require Dorn Ellery's pre-approval. Late submissions default to flat renewal. The planning assumptions behind these caps are noted below.

management briefing: Headcount on the Praok team goes from 16 to 91 by the end of March. Gross margin on Praok came in at 2 percent against a plan of 26 percent.

Before rotating the ceremony keys, confirm the Branchreaper stale-branch cleanup bot is paused; otherwise it may delete the ceremony's working branches mid-rotation. Verify the pause in the Thornfield ops dashboard, record the timestamp in the ceremony log, and have the witnessing engineer initial it. The bot's deploy account will be locked automatically during rotation — this is expected. Once the new keys are sealed, restore the bot's account by entering the recovery passphrase below.

unlock words, bawef-kahap: sorax-sorir-quenys-aldok

Subject: Flaky DNS in the Quillmark staging cluster

Welcome to the rotation. Heads-up for your review: the Quillmark staging cluster intermittently fails to resolve internal service names, roughly twice a week, always recovering within a minute. We suspect the Dovebridge resolver pool dropping cache under memory pressure, not anything malicious, but we'd like a security pass to rule out spoofing. Packet captures from the last three incidents are archived. Our working timeline and resolver configs are collected on the internal page below.

operations page: https://harbor.zarqelsoft.local/settings